"He Will Hear Our Humble Cry and Will Answer By and By"

 


Psalm 34:11-19  (KJV)

Come, ye children, hearken unto me: I will teach you the fear of theLord.
12 What man is he that desireth life, and loveth many days, that he may see good?
13 Keep thy tongue from evil, and thy lips from speaking guile.
14 Depart from evil, and do good; seek peace, and pursue it.
15 The eyes of the Lord are upon the righteous, and his ears are open unto their cry.
16 The face of the Lord is against them that do evil, to cut off the remembrance of them from the earth.
17 The righteous cry, and the Lord heareth, and delivereth them out of all their troubles.
18 The Lord is nigh unto them that are of a broken heart; and saveth such as be of a contrite spirit.
19 Many are the afflictions of the righteous: but the Lord delivereth him out of them all.

Dear Friends,

What's taking so long?  We sometimes grow impatient when we have to wait.  The checkout line is too long.
Susie Q is taking too long in the restroom.  The rebate check was supposed to arrive no later than six weeks after being redeemed.  What is taking so long.

Just keep praying. ("I have been...what's taking so long).  Continue to be faithful. ("I never miss service. ...what is taking so long).

The Lord has perfect timing. It is said of Him that He is never too early and never late.  He is always on time.

For my thoughts are not your thoughts, neither are your ways my ways, saith the Lord.
 For as the heavens are higher than the earth, so are my ways higher than your ways, and my thoughts than your thoughts.
 For as the rain cometh down, and the snow from heaven, and returneth not thither, but watereth the earth, and maketh it bring forth and bud, that it may give seed to the sower, and bread to the eater:
 So shall my word be that goeth forth out of my mouth: it shall not return unto me void, but it shall accomplish that which I please, and it shall prosper in the thing whereto I sent it.  - Isaiah 55:8-11

God will hear us.  He will answer.  The response we receive may not always be what we were hoping for.  Yet, His is always the best response.
